3D Printing in Dental Surgery



To enhance the area of dental surgery, you can discover the subtopic of 3D printing in oral surgery. This innovative modern technology has the potential to reinvent the means dental surgeons operate and treat people. Below are four vital methods which 3D printing is shaping the field:

- ** Custom-made Surgical Guides **: 3D printing permits the production of very precise and patient-specific medical overviews, enhancing the precision and performance of treatments.

- ** Implant Prosthetics **: With 3D printing, dental surgeons can develop personalized dental implant prosthetics that flawlessly fit a client's distinct anatomy, resulting in much better end results and patient complete satisfaction.

- ** Bone Grafting **: 3D printing enables the production of patient-specific bone grafts, reducing the need for standard grafting strategies and improving recovery and healing time.

- ** Education and learning and Educating **: 3D printing can be used to develop reasonable surgical versions for instructional objectives, enabling dental surgeons to practice complicated treatments before performing them on clients.

Minimally Intrusive Strategies



To even more advance the field of dental surgery, welcome the possibility of minimally intrusive methods that can substantially profit both surgeons and people alike.

Minimally intrusive strategies are changing the area by minimizing surgical trauma, minimizing post-operative pain, and speeding up the recuperation procedure. These strategies entail making use of smaller cuts and specialized instruments to execute procedures with precision and effectiveness.

By using innovative imaging modern technology, such as cone beam of light computed tomography (CBCT), specialists can properly plan and carry out surgical procedures with minimal invasiveness.

Additionally, making use of lasers in dental surgery enables specific tissue cutting and coagulation, causing lessened bleeding and minimized recovery time.

With minimally intrusive methods, clients can experience much faster recovery, reduced scarring, and boosted end results, making it an essential aspect of the future of oral surgery.
